[QUOTE="fettpett, post: 355319, member: 3998"] my problem with the zone blocking scheme has nothing to do with the [I]"Zone blocking is bad because it's not POWER blocking! Therefore, zone blocking must be wussy-blocking"[/I] mind set. My problem with it is that have never had the coaches to teach the guys how to do it. The closest we got was Jagodzinski who had learned it under Gibbs. However Gibbs didn't teach it fully to anyone and has kept it under wraps. The only time it has fully successful was with the Bronco's in the 90's. I just would like them to go with a scheme that fits the personal better. Like I said before, our OL guys are good, great at Pass blocking, but poor at this scheme for run blocking. Clifton wont be around much longer and we do need another LT in this draft (hell I'd be up for trading Flynn and our #1 pick to move up for one). Buluaga is a RT and hopefully will stay there for years. [/QUOTE]
